Rolando Romero (born October 14, 1995; Age: 28) is an American by nationality. The professional boxer born in Las Vegas, Nevada, United States, has mixed ethnicity. While his parents’ names are yet to be disclosed; his mother is an African-American whereas his father is of Cuban heritage.

Romero has risen up the ranks since he made his professional debut as a boxer in December 2016. He has so far accumulated 14 wins in a total of 15 fights. Winning 12 of his fights by knockout, his only loss is against Gervonta Davis whom he fought in May 2022 for the WBA lightweight title. Romero was knocked out in the match at the Barclays Center in New York. While he prepares to return to his winning ways, his personal life remains the aspect of his life that is shrouded in mystery.

Where is Rolando Romero From?

Rolando Romero is from Las Vegas, Nevada. He is a citizen of the United States of America as he was born and raised in the country where he has lived all his life. According to records, he was born on the 14th of October 1995. This was roughly two years after his father immigrated to the United States.

The boxer was raised in a rough neighborhood in downtown Las Vegas. Speaking about this, Romero related that he witnessed so much violence growing up. The violence was not what pushed him into fighting for a living. Even though his father had a history with boxing, Rolando Romero initially wanted to have nothing with that; his interest was in judo.

It is said that he started boxing to impress a girl. He had a history with the girl but somehow messed it up. When they were together, he often told her he would make it to the Olympics. So in an attempt to win her back, he started boxing when he visited his father’s homeland in Cuba.

While the name of Rolando Romero’s mother is unknown to the public, the boxer was named after his father who is publicly known as Rolando Romero Sr. His father is originally from Cuba. He came to the United States sometime in the early 90s where he supposedly met Romero’s mother with whom he had the boxer two years later.

His father was a popular amateur boxer in Cuba. It is said that he won three national titles but couldn’t pursue a professional career as a boxer due to the regulations of the Cuban government. Rolando Romero Sr. is one of the people who fled Cuba for the United States. The first time he tried to escape from the country, he was captured, imprisoned, and tortured for two years. This was meant to deter him from trying to flee the country but it left Romero Sr. more determined to escape.

Romero’s father planned another escape that saw him swam overnight to the Guantanamo Bay detention camp. He spent three weeks there before he was flone into the United State, precisely in Miami where he reconnected with his brother.
